Period of the EOA module in 2025 – 2026:
From 29 September 2025 to 23 January 2026
Description of the EOA module:
Professional training and preparation for an opera role, concluding with the performance of a fully staged chamber opera production (title to be announced).
This includes:
- Singing lessons
- Repertoire lessons
- Acting
- Language coaching
- Musical rehearsals with the conductor, pianists, and/or instrumental ensemble.
- Stage rehearsals with the stage director, the conductor, and the pianists.
- Performance with piano accompaniment or instrumental ensemble
In order to study the specific roles of the production.

The specialty of this module in comparison with other courses:
Valencia is a major cultural centre and encourages immersion into the professional opera and music scene: Palau de les Arts Opera House, concerts and presentations by prominent international musicians.
In addition, there are many events and festivals throughout the year (i.e., Las Fallas). With a rich history in modern architectural masterpieces (City of Arts and Sciences), Valencia’s deep, multicultural roots, cosmopolitan flavor, and warm climate make it a true Mediterranean gem.
Valencia is also one of Spain’s (and Europe’s) most affordable cities for student accommodation.

Number of teaching/production hours of the EOA module:
Teaching: The first 8 weeks
- Working with the singing teachers
- Working with the opera coaches
- Working with the conductor and vocal coaches
- Working with the stage director and vocal coaches
Production: The following 4 weeks
- Ensemble rehearsals with the singers and conductor
- Ensemble rehearsals with the singers and stage director
Number of ECTS within master accreditation:
25 ECTS
